Rockstars around the world will be ditching their Tarago tour vans if Citroen's latest people-moving concept has a production future. This is the Citroen Tubik.
Looking like an angry albino pig, the Tubik concept enters as an homage to Citroen's TUB vans of the early 20th century. The Citroen Type H, introduced in 1948, sold half a million units over its 34-year lifetime.
In concept form, the Tubik sits on 22-inch wheels and is envisioned as a luxurious transporter with three versatile lounge rows in the rear, and an enclosed driver space up front.
Citroen says there's room for up to nine occupants, with seating options including a front row that can face forward or to the rear, and the middle row can even be converted into a table.
Power for the Tubik is provided by Citroen's diesel-electric Hybrid4 system, although no specific power figures have been offered.
